事务存储系统中PGHB冲突检测算法改进  被引量:3

The Improvement of PGHB Conflict Detection Algorithm in Transactional Memory Systems

在线阅读下载全文

作  者:窦强[1] 王勇[1] 

机构地区:[1]国防科技大学计算机学院,湖南长沙410073

出  处:《电子学报》2010年第1期195-198,212,共5页Acta Electronica Sinica

摘  要:事务存储系统是一种全新的多核体系结构,为并行编程提供了一个简洁高效的编程环境.基于Signa-ture的冲突检测算法是事务存储系统中很有前景的一种冲突检测方法,其误判率直接影响系统性能.PGHB算法是一种优秀的冲突检测算法,具有较低的误判率,和较低的硬件实现开销.本文对PGHB冲突检测算法进行进一步改进,提出一种新的算法,使用单端口的SRAM来实现PGHB算法,并使用HP的CACTI4.2对硅片占用面积进行评估.结果显示,改进的PGHB算法与原算法相比,硅片占用面积节约了71%,使得该算法在硬件开销和误判率之间取得了更好的折衷.Transactional Memory is a new multiprocessor architecture intended to make parallel programming easy and efficient.Signature-based conflict detection is a promising approach in Transactional Memory systems and its rate of false positive has much influence on its performance.The PGHB algorithm is an excellent algorithm with lower false positive rate and low hardware cost.In this paper,we propose an improved algorithm based on PGHB,implemented with single-port SRAM.We use HP's CACTI4.2 to evaluate the silicon area.And experimental results are presented which show that our improvement can save 71% of the silicon area cost and gain a compromise between hardware cost and false positive rate.

关 键 词:事务存储 SIGNATURE 冲突检测 误判率 

分 类 号:TP303[自动化与计算机技术—计算机系统结构]

 

参考文献:

正在载入数据...

 

二级参考文献:

正在载入数据...

 

耦合文献:

正在载入数据...

 

引证文献:

正在载入数据...

 

二级引证文献:

正在载入数据...

 

同被引文献:

正在载入数据...

 

相关期刊文献:

正在载入数据...

相关的主题
相关的作者对象
相关的机构对象